Could Sheffield Wednesday be one step closer to signing Danny Batth? Wolves manager Nuno has his say

Sheffield Wednesday have been linked with a loan move for Wolverhampton Wanderers' Danny Batth and now they look closer than ever to a deal for the defender.

Batth was left out of Wolves' Carabao Cup squad that played against Wednesday at Hillsborough on Tuesday night and is yet to make a Premier League appearance for the club this season.

Nuno Espirito Santo's decision to prioritise new signings and youth players in his squad selection for the win over the Owls has only fuelled speculation Batth could be headed elsewhere.

And speaking after the match, Nuno was coy about the 27-year-old's future when explaining his omission from the squad.

He told Birmingham Live: 'That's a decision. Danny is the captain of the club. I already spoke with him. He didn't come today.

'Options, we have to make decisions. Sometimes they are not so happy to take, but we have to make decisions.'

The Portuguese manager also added that players could leave the club, although he insisted that every player still at Molineux is part of his plans.
